[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: LOCK# accesses
That's what I'm trying to do. I have a system that generates LOCK# cycles
and I'm trying to figure out why & how it does that. My goal is to get rid
of the LOCK# cycles.
BTW, P2P & host bridges are required to support LOCK# cycles (legacy issues).
Danny
At 10:04 AM 11/23/2001 +0530, Monish Shah wrote:
> > Hi. Can someone educate me as how to generate a LOCK# read access to my
> > PCI device from software, ie: how does a software command generate a LOCK#
> > read access on the PCI bus. The device I am reading from is behind a P2P
> > bridge.
>
>The best advice on how to generate LOCK# is: "don't". It is really bad for
>system performance. And, it is a pain for the host to support. Not all
>hosts support it.
>
>Also, I have a vague recollection that P2P bridges are not required to
>support LOCK. I may be wrong about that, though.
>
> > Thanks
> >
> > Danny
>
>Monish
----------------------------------------------------------------
Danny Pierini email: Danny.Pierini@matrox.com
Hardware Architect tel: (514) 685-7230 ext 2788
Video Products Group fax: (514) 822-6024
Matrox Electronic Systems WWW: http://www.matrox.com
Head Office: US Mail:
1025 St. Regis 625 State Route 3, Unit B
Dorval, Quebec, Canada Plattsburgh, NY, USA
H9P-2T4 12901-6530
----------------------------------------------------------------